Transaction 61b2aa5feb703a33e221477528427d6b61bde4c1b8b23b402ec51e0e791a0c1a
1 Input
1 Output
-
61b2aa5feb703a33e221477528427d6b61bde4c1b8b23b402ec51e0e791a0c1a:0
- value
- 135142
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f215fe40dcaf1282c39df922889a01c1a6aad01
- address
- bc1qhus4leqdetcjstpem7fz3zdqrsdx4tgp59z0ju